Product Overview

TL7726QD belongs to the category of voltage supervisors and monitors. It is commonly used in electronic systems to monitor the power supply voltage and provide reset signals to the microcontroller or other digital systems. The characteristics of TL7726QD include low power consumption, wide operating voltage range, and a small package size. It is available in various packaging options such as SOIC and TSSOP, with different quantities per package.

Working Principles

TL7726QD operates by comparing the monitored voltage with the preset threshold. When the voltage drops below the threshold, the reset output is activated, holding the microcontroller or digital system in a reset state until the voltage returns to an acceptable level.
